Output ce9a27de6c69153f05d2d267cee0cfb7a90f2464234c85f317713ac1b342936b:4

value
64594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c71838ec6b18a9ede68fb73acc38746bbbe4d28 OP_EQUAL
address
3D31hQzume844T8TNdeGWgBbfrRqfk7iVj
transaction
ce9a27de6c69153f05d2d267cee0cfb7a90f2464234c85f317713ac1b342936b
confirmations
238706
spent
true